summ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Diego Elio Pettenò <flameeyes@gentoo.org>2006-04-17 15:03:59 +0000
committerDiego Elio Pettenò <flameeyes@gentoo.org>2006-04-17 15:03:59 +0000
commitbc00346535a0c4500759f6e0ecc167f6eefbfe09 (patch)
tree9cac4ea9bf0e5cadd98cddeb680f3c2077cb54bb /media-video
parentVersion bump + security fixes. (diff)
downloadhistorical-bc00346535a0c4500759f6e0ecc167f6eefbfe09.tar.gz
historical-bc00346535a0c4500759f6e0ecc167f6eefbfe09.tar.bz2
historical-bc00346535a0c4500759f6e0ecc167f6eefbfe09.zip
Add a check for encode useflag in mplayer package, bug #114396. Thanks to Arun Raghavan.
Package-Manager: portage-2.1_pre7-r5
Diffstat (limited to 'media-video')
-rw-r--r--media-video/winki/ChangeLog8
-rw-r--r--media-video/winki/Manifest28
-rw-r--r--media-video/winki/winki-0.3.2.ebuild12
3 files changed, 36 insertions, 12 deletions
diff --git a/media-video/winki/ChangeLog b/media-video/winki/ChangeLog
index 96a0c7a8503e..f0c557c5313b 100644
--- a/media-video/winki/ChangeLog
+++ b/media-video/winki/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for media-video/winki
-# Copyright 1999-2005 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-video/winki/ChangeLog,v 1.6 2005/12/01 09:33:26 chriswhite Exp $
+#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/media-video/winki/ChangeLog,v 1.7 2006/04/17 15:03:59 flameeyes Exp $
+
+ 17 Apr 2006; Diego Pettenò <flameeyes@gentoo.org> winki-0.3.2.ebuild:
+ Add a check for encode useflag in mplayer package, bug #114396. Thanks to
+ Arun Raghavan.
01 Dec 2005; Chris White <chriswhite@gentoo.org> -winki-0.3.11.ebuild:
Removal of 0.3.11.
diff --git a/media-video/winki/Manifest b/media-video/winki/Manifest
index 7fecc51d5736..4f0262197719 100644
--- a/media-video/winki/Manifest
+++ b/media-video/winki/Manifest
@@ -1,16 +1,28 @@
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
-MD5 7300a7b361fa9f48e37722c6952bd432 metadata.xml 158
-MD5 acae4ad6df72ae12c961aeec467c672b ChangeLog 1069
-MD5 e1e914551238ac26d01f6ec6db3bb718 winki-0.3.2.ebuild 1256
-MD5 21ee3b43023ecd3b693b409550874e56 files/winki-0.3.2.patch 1263
+MD5 5b8079a56810325bec2226c522a49ca2 ChangeLog 1235
+RMD160 790e0e5a0a47681f7df4336d2409b79b8f165356 ChangeLog 1235
+SHA256 ee0e2bda11d591fa482aa341b303c8d3f5f2544e0e6110d70a0f8af262af4cc3 ChangeLog 1235
MD5 f6f98eafb0ce381e16d7e1ce00d35505 files/digest-winki-0.3.2 63
+RMD160 44598124fbca3013ffe3ca35e189eda5f3b87c48 files/digest-winki-0.3.2 63
+SHA256 2d7602e1f7d90095241e5207ac8d9c0dfbb76497bf75eb05814a9e0aac4e5c63 files/digest-winki-0.3.2 63
+MD5 21ee3b43023ecd3b693b409550874e56 files/winki-0.3.2.patch 1263
+RMD160 ea82f395362eea4f1cae7a4553e1898f9da241af files/winki-0.3.2.patch 1263
+SHA256 e5af6d4d6e16c90658921b63696f82e8078fc56c1646d8297930674258e08261 files/winki-0.3.2.patch 1263
MD5 6890afb11f388303010957791d91eea3 files/winki-0.3.8.patch 582
+RMD160 312c93c7e075f3f9fb35b44b3d055f6aea8e94c8 files/winki-0.3.8.patch 582
+SHA256 b32ff28f4b4e756fcd8e6e25aa56911077edbac9304e212704a081aa41fed801 files/winki-0.3.8.patch 582
+MD5 7300a7b361fa9f48e37722c6952bd432 metadata.xml 158
+RMD160 d91ff64b3e5f86657b8b6ba02c41a26247a2fac7 metadata.xml 158
+SHA256 f9dd4fb4a7f368e776ea0d7d394dad8f3a674e67f6103d6fb58a8a98971eeee4 metadata.xml 158
+MD5 fe881c57dae8466a8acecc2863c353da winki-0.3.2.ebuild 1529
+RMD160 aee62ecb6223f527cbf8449de19f1193a12b7e50 winki-0.3.2.ebuild 1529
+SHA256 a2b34de4524d73f1e965cac39ae9c8aeb71a597b7ef7a98a5e0314ce9fc28ede winki-0.3.2.ebuild 1529
-----BEGIN PGP SIGNATURE-----
-Version: GnuPG v1.4.1 (GNU/Linux)
+Version: GnuPG v1.4.2.2 (GNU/Linux)
-iD8DBQFDjsOBFdQwWVoAgN4RAqZpAJwIpMzuLaVeurFF0W6+ggVA8riahgCgiH78
-qp5ptH977YkyK8tsPSkULmA=
-=wCLB
+iD8DBQFEQ62+AiZjviIA2XgRAs5jAJ9Hcqt+xl8/ms2AAROiPwsjf1Q70gCghMSl
+I2H24XQISi4T6yXuY6q/JW8=
+=FNQY
-----END PGP SIGNATURE-----
diff --git a/media-video/winki/winki-0.3.2.ebuild b/media-video/winki/winki-0.3.2.ebuild
index 66b47f888fbf..38379a398251 100644
--- a/media-video/winki/winki-0.3.2.ebuild
+++ b/media-video/winki/winki-0.3.2.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2005 Gentoo Foundation
+# Copyright 1999-2006 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/media-video/winki/winki-0.3.2.ebuild,v 1.3 2005/11/07 09:48:58 flameeyes Exp $
+# $Header: /var/cvsroot/gentoo-x86/media-video/winki/winki-0.3.2.ebuild,v 1.4 2006/04/17 15:03:59 flameeyes Exp $
inherit distutils eutils
@@ -24,6 +24,14 @@ RDEPEND="${DEPEND}
media-sound/vorbis-tools
vcd? ( media-video/vcdimager )"
+pkg_setup() {
+ if ! built_with_use media-video/mplayer encode; then
+ eerror "You need media-video/mplayer built with the \"encode\" useflag to"
+ eerror "use winki. Please rebuild mplayer with the \"encode\" useflag."
+ die "Missing \"encode\" useflag on mplayer."
+ fi
+}
+
src_unpack() {
unpack ${A}